Investment Banking Associate
Location – Columbia, MD (4 days in office)
Job Summary
This is a newly opened Investment Banking Associate opportunity within a leading private Investment Bank and Advisory Firm providing premier service to the lower middle market. This individual will join an experienced general industries team which has advised sell-side and buy-side engagements with over $15 billion in value for entrepreneurs, family-run businesses, and financial sponsors. Based in the firm’s Columbia, MD office this position will offer a hybrid work schedule, a six-figure base salary, and a highly competitive annual bonus plan with a target total compensation in the $150,000 - $185,000 range.Qualified candidates should have 2.5 to 10 years of professional experience including experience in M&A advisory or investment banking.
Investment Banking Associate – Job Description
- Alongside Senior teammates, lead transaction execution including organizing teams, managing timelines and handling engagements with internal and external constituencies.
- Manage and coordinate due diligence processes, including data room organization and communication with buyers and advisors.
- Perform financial statement analysis and build and maintain detailed financial models, including sensitivity and scenario analyses.
- Work with analysts and other associates to provide direction to achieve client outcomes and resolution of complex client transaction issues.
- Lead the completion and review of client materials including financial modeling, client presentations, pitch books and other materials as needed.
- Work with senior banking teammates to move sell-side and buy-side engagements forward.
